How to fix?

Upgrade Debian:unstable chromium to version 149.0.7827.53-1 or higher.

NVD Description

Note: Versions mentioned in the description apply only to the upstream chromium package and not the chromium package as distributed by Debian. See How to fix? for Debian:unstable relevant fixed versions and status.

Uninitialized Use in WebML in Google Chrome on Mac prior to 149.0.7827.53 allowed a remote attacker to obtain potentially sensitive information from process memory via a crafted HTML page. (Chromium security severity: Medium)
